The Heritage Heights Parent Teacher Association (PTA) is here to provide resources and support for our parents and school staff with the primary goal of benefiting our children. We’ve set our goals as follows:
Heritage Heights PTA GOALS
1.    Increase family involvement at school events.
2.    Encourage parents to actively participate in their child’s learning.
3.    Provide parents with meaningful tools for raising children.
4.     “Give back” to our Heritage Heights teachers by supporting their individual initiatives.
5.    Maintain a financially solvent PTA.

Parent Volunteers Make A Difference
The goal of the Heritage Heights Elementary School Volunteer Program is to enable interested parents and other citizens from the community to assist teachers and others chool personnel, in helping children to fully develop their skills, their potential as individuals and in their mastery of subject matter.
We have the best volunteer program anywhere. Each year over 90 parents and friends serve as volunteers annually. Volunteer applications are sent out in September. Parents and special friends can volunteer to assist in school, on field trips and at home.
As per the Sweet Home district policy, a volunteer application has to be complete for each volunteer. This includes room parents and chaperones on field trips. We want to encourage parents and other citizens from the community to assist teachers and other school personnel in helping children reach their potential. Interested volunteers should call the school office.
